Chocolate Banana Peanut Butter Shake
I'm 7 months pregnant and I LOVE THIS!! I make it in the morning as my breakfast. Only I don't measure anything. I use a couple of packets of french vanilla instant breakfast mix. I freeze my bananas and i use probably 3 of them. I usually start out with a cup of milk and then just add enough so it mixes well. Then i add ice cubes. I use a heaping tablespoon of peanut butter. I'M NOT KIDDING IT TASTES JUST LIKE A MILKSHAKE. YUM!! Oh, and mine makes quite a bit so my husband takes some while he's on his way to work. He loves it also.

Ham, Potato and Broccoli Casserole
I make this all the time however i just gave it 4 stars because i change it just a bit. I use frozen steak fries and cream of broccoli soup, i add a little bit more ham and instead of parmesan cheese at the last 15 minutes of cooking i uncover and sprinkle shredded cheddar cheese on it. Also, i thaw the broccoli before i layer it on. I also usually have to cook it for an hour or so. My family LOVES this.
